西班牙巴利阿里群岛安达拉克斯市对严重急性呼吸综合征冠状病毒2(新冠病毒)的有效性筛查

Effectiveness screening of SARS-CoV-2 (COVID-19) in the municipality of Andratx (Balearic Islands, Spain).

作者信息

Monserrat-Mesquida Margalida, Quetglas-Llabrés Maria Magdalena, Bouzas Cristina, García Silvia, Font Patricia, Argelich Emma, Martínez Teresa, Sureda Antoni, Tur Josep A

机构信息

Research Group on Community Nutrition and Oxidative Stress, University of the Balearic Islands-IUNICS, Palma de Mallorca, Spain.

CIBEROBN (Physiopathology of Obesity and Nutrition), Instituto de Salud Carlos III, Madrid, Spain.

出版信息

Front Public Health. 2025 Apr 23;13:1461436. doi: 10.3389/fpubh.2025.1461436. eCollection 2025.

DOI:10.3389/fpubh.2025.1461436
PMID:40337727
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C12055839/
Abstract

BACKGROUND

The coronavirus disease 2019 (COVID-19) pandemic was a global health emergency that significantly affected both the wellbeing of individuals and the global economy.

OBJECTIVE

The aim of this study was to evaluate the degree of SARS-CoV-2 involvement, viral load, and immunological response in adults aged 18-65 who performed essential tasks in the municipality of Andratx (Balearic Islands, Spain) compared to those who did not. Additionally, the study examined these factors in children aged 2-18 years from both groups, if there were any.

MATERIALS

Both groups were monitored between July 2020 and February 2021, in which the degree of involvement, the viral load, and the immunological response to the SARS-CoV-2 were analyzed using questionnaires, polymerase chain reaction (PCR) tests, and ELISA serology tests.

RESULTS

A positive case of RT-PCR test was found in screening the general population. The highest 2019-nCoV(N)-Ig antibody levels in plasma were measured from 1 to 17 February 2021, with the following percentage of positives: 6.8% of essential workers, 9.5% of essential workers' sons, 7.3% of non-essential workers, and 2.2% of non-essential workers' sons. However, an increase in levels of anti-SARS-CoV-2 (N) immunoglobulin G (IgG) and anti-SARS-CoV-2 (N) immunoglobulin M (IgM) were produced in session 3, from 9 to 25 November 2020, in both cases in non-essential workers, with a mean of 218.1 ng/mL of anti-SARS-CoV-2 (N) IgG and 31.3 ng/mL of anti-SARS-CoV-2 (N) IgM.

CONCLUSION

The control measures taken to manage the COVID-19 pandemic in the municipality of Andratx, Mallorca, Spain, were effective.

摘要

背景

2019年冠状病毒病(COVID-19)大流行是一场全球卫生突发事件,对个人福祉和全球经济都产生了重大影响。

目的

本研究旨在评估在西班牙巴利阿里群岛安达拉克斯市执行重要任务的18至65岁成年人与未执行重要任务的成年人相比,严重急性呼吸综合征冠状病毒2(SARS-CoV-2)的感染程度、病毒载量和免疫反应。此外,该研究还检查了两组中2至18岁儿童的这些因素(如果有的话)。

材料

两组在2020年7月至2021年2月期间接受监测,通过问卷、聚合酶链反应(PCR)检测和酶联免疫吸附测定(ELISA)血清学检测分析SARS-CoV-2的感染程度、病毒载量和免疫反应。

结果

在对普通人群进行筛查时发现了1例逆转录聚合酶链反应(RT-PCR)检测呈阳性的病例。2021年2月1日至17日测量的血浆中2019新型冠状病毒(N)-Ig抗体水平最高,阳性百分比分别为:重要岗位工作人员的6.8%、重要岗位工作人员子女的9.5%、非重要岗位工作人员的7.3%和非重要岗位工作人员子女的2.2%。然而,在2020年11月9日至25日的第3阶段,非重要岗位工作人员的抗SARS-CoV-2(N)免疫球蛋白G(IgG)和抗SARS-CoV-2(N)免疫球蛋白M(IgM)水平均有所升高,抗SARS-CoV-2(N)IgG平均为218.1 ng/mL,抗SARS-CoV-2(N)IgM平均为31.3 ng/mL。

结论

西班牙马略卡岛安达拉克斯市为应对COVID-19大流行采取的防控措施是有效的。
